Multi-skilled Maintenance Engineer role offering a 4-day week, varied production machinery and a supportive work environment with a clear progression pathway as the company is expanding. This is a site-based role within a manufacturing/production environment, focused on keeping production machinery and factory infrastructure running safely and reliably.

The role involves planned maintenance, reactive breakdowns and diagnostics. This role suits a Multi-Skilled Maintenance Engineer from a manufacturing, production or industrial background who can work independently on machinery breakdowns, PPMs, fault finding and reliability improvements. There is also clear scope for progression as the company continues to digitalise and improve its manufacturing processes.

The Role:

  • Carry out planned preventative maintenance across production machinery and site services
  • Respond to machinery breakdowns and minimise production downtime
  • Diagnose and repair mechanical, electrical, pneumatic and hydraulic faults
  • Work on press brakes, laser cutting machinery, CNC/production equipment, fabrication machinery and electrical assembly equipment
  • Support machine moves, installations, equipment modifications and commissioning
  • Monday to Thursday only, 9.75 hours per day

The Person:

  • Multi-Skilled Engineer
  • Manufacturing, production or industrial maintenance background
  • Able to maintain, fault-find and repair production machinery
  • Strong diagnostic ability across mechanical, electrical, pneumatic and hydraulic systems
  • Able to carry out PPMs and reactive breakdown repairs independently
  • Comfortable working with production teams to reduce downtime and improve machinery reliability
  • Relevant engineering qualification such as HNC, HND, NVQ Level 3, apprenticeship or equivalent in electro-mechanical engineering, maintenance engineering, mechanical engineering, electrical engineering or similar
  • Open to mechanical or electrical bias, provided there is genuine hands-on multi-skilled ability
